Panspermy In Webster's Dictionary

\Pan"sper`my\, n. [Pan- + Gr. ? a seed.] (Biol.) (a) The doctrine of the widespread distribution of germs, from which under favorable circumstances bacteria, vibrios, etc., may develop. (b) The doctrine that all organisms must come from living parents; biogenesis; -- the opposite of {spontaneous generation}.
